The first round of the 10th Region Girls Basketball Tournament was played at the site of the district champions on Monday night. The semifinals and finals will be played at Harrison County on Friday and Saturday.

Mason County 59, Pendleton County 42
The Lady Royals hosted the Ladycats at the Fieldhouse where they led 16-8 at halftime before going up 29-23 at the half. This was the last game for Lilly Ashcraft, one of the best girls basketball players in Pendleton County history.

George Rogers Clark 77, Bishop Brossart 23
GRC led 23-8 after the first quarter and stretched the margin to 47-15 by halftime, putting the game under a running clock. The win moved the four-time defending region champion Cardinals to 27-2, while Bishop Brossart finished its season at 25-8. Bishop Brossart ended the year with several accomplishments, including a 13-0 start, a Lady Invitational of the South title, and the 10th Region All “A” championship. In the quarterfinal, however, GRC controlled both ends of the floor. Kennedy Stamper scored 18 points in the first half and finished with a game-high 22, while GRC’s defense limited Brossart’s leading scorer, Kylie Smith, to just two points. Campbell County 76, Montgomery County 61
The Lady Camels used their home court well, making 12 three-pointers and getting a career-high 32 points from Kendall Augsback. Campbell County took control with a 28-point third quarter and built a 20-point lead entering the fourth. Montgomery County opened the fourth quarter with a 9-0 run to cut the deficit, but Campbell answered and held on to move into a semifinal matchup with Nicholas County. Izzy Jayasuriya added 24 points and 15 rebounds for Campbell, while Montgomery County was led by Elaine Purvis with 20 points. The loss ended Montgomery County’s season at 20-11.
